<div class="container" id="c0">
<div class="image" id="i0">
<div class="info">
<h3><a href="pressure.html" target="_blank">Atmospheric Pressure </a></h3>
<p id="node13/pressure"> </p>
</div>
</div>
<div class="story" id="s0">
<div class="info">
<h3><a href="humidity.html" target="_blank">Humidity</a></h3>
<p id="node13/humidity"> value </p>
</div>
</div>
</div>
<div class="container" id="c1">
<div class="image" id="i1">
<div class="info">
<h3><a href="voltage.html" target="_blank">Battery Voltage</a></h3>
<p id="node13/voltage"> Parameters use to measure Battery Voltage are : </p>
..。以此类推。
那么有没有什么方法可以像创建任何变量var x = "node13"
一样动态更改id,因为这个值node13
或node14
将来自后端,并且每次值都会更新,我需要更改节点值。
发布于 2018-05-31 19:11:15
您可以使用
document.getElementsByTagName("H1")[0].setAttribute("id", "newID");
或者在JQuery中,您可以使用.attr()方法http://api.jquery.com/attr/
发布于 2018-05-31 19:10:15
您可以使用jQuery动态更改ID。
$('#node13/voltage').attr('id','node14/voltage');
https://stackoverflow.com/questions/50622855
复制相似问题